The baby name Earle is a Male name , 1 syllables long and is pronounced /ɜːrl/ (approx. 'erl').
Earle is English in Origin.
Earle is an English given name and a surname-turned-first name, a spelling variant of Earl. It stems from Old English eorl meaning “nobleman” or “warrior,” and is cognate with Old Norse jarl. The name refers to the aristocratic rank of earl established in England in the early medieval period, and it carries connotations of leadership, status, and martial prowess.
As a personal name, Earle rose in the late nineteenth and early twentieth centuries in the United States and other Anglophone countries, mirroring the fashion for title-names like Earl and Duke. Noted bearers include Hall of Famer Earle Combs and Australian prime minister Earle Page, which lends the name a vintage, gentlemanly aura. Variants include Earl (standard) and Erle; diminutives Earlie; feminine derivatives Earline and Earleen. Today it feels traditional yet distinctive, and ongoing surname-first trends may renew its appeal.
| Earle Page Earle Page was an Australian politician and surgeon best known for briefly serving as the 11th Prime Minister of Australia in April 1939 after Joseph Lyons died. He also led the Country Party from 1921 to 1939 and was one of the most influential figures in shaping the party during that era. |
